4. The Fast & The Furious

And here's the one that started it all. Without this one, there would be no other. Yes, it's aged horribly and looks more mid-90s than 2001, but there's an undeniable charm to the characters which even Rob Cohen's relatively flat direction can't ruin. Essentially a remake of the classic action flick Point Break, The Fast and the Furious filled a cultural niche by bringing street racing to the big screen cross-pollinated with a heist movie, and the results were terrifically entertaining. Nobody could have imagined where the series would go from this first entry, but with its nitrous-infused car chases, bada** characters, sexy ladies and general absurdity, it was and continues to be a breath of fresh air. Best Scene: The climactic race between Dom and Brian, in which Dom crashes his car and Brian gives him his own car to escape from the cops. Again, it's a total Point Break rip-off, but it works. Worst Scene: The hilariously cringe-worthy fight scene between Brian and Dom's pal Vince (Matt Schulze), involving ridiculous dialogue about tuna sandwiches (which is gleefully referenced again in Furious 7), and the ear-assaultingly bad song, "Watch Your Back".
